BREAKING: FCTA orders early closure of senior secondary schools over security concerns

Nigerianeye | 26-11-2025 05:46am |

The Federal Capital Territory Administration (FCTA) hasdirected all public senior secondary schools in Abuja, the nation’s capital, toshut down on or before Friday, November 28, citing urgent security concerns. In a memo issued on Tuesday by Aishatu Sani Alhassan,director of school services, FCT secondary education board, seen by TheCable,principals and heads of schools were instructed to end all academic activitiesimmediately and ensure students are dismissed “in an orderly and safe manner.” Schools have also been directed to notify learners, staff,and parents; adjust all scheduled academic activities; and prepare to resume onthe next official school day unless new directives are issued.
